오늘은 데이터 엔지니어가 사용하는 도구를 설치할 차례다!
역시 마시면서 배우는 직접 하며 배우는~ 신나는 놀이!
아파치 NiFi의 설치와 설정
- 먼저 NiFi는 Java를 통해 구동하기에, 컴퓨터에 Java가 없다면 Java를 먼저 다운받아야한다. 설치 후 확인!
- 그럼 이제 본격적인 Nifi를 다운받아보자
저자는 curl과 sudo를 통해 다운받았으나, 나는 홈페이지를 통해 간단히 다운받아본다:)
NiFi 설치 사이트에서 Binaries의 Apache NiFi Binary 1.18.0를 눌러 해당 사이트로 이동한다(10/10일 기준 최신판).
형광펜이 되어있는 zip 파일을 다운받아 설치해준다.
- 그리고 nifi.sh 파일을 실행해서 환경을 확인하면 되는데,,,,,
- 오잉또잉 java home이 설정되어 있지 않다?? -> 제가 JRE를 설치해서 그렇네요^_^ 여러분은 꼭 jdk로 받으십셔..! (지금생각해보니 환경설정이 안되서 그런것같기도하네요)
- nifi 설치 관련 youtube 여기가 꽤나 친절하게 설명해주니 추천드립니다!
- 환경변수까지 설정했으면 프롬프트에서 javac 가 돌아가는지 확인하고
nifi폴더/bin/run-nifi.bat
를 실행해줍니다. 그럼
요런 뭔지모를 내용이 쭉 나열되면 성공입니당!
NiFi 사이트 접속
https://127.0.0.1:8443/nifi
사이트에 접속해줍니다.
(제 경우, Edge에선 안되고 Chrome에선 연결됐습니다.)
- 연결된 즐거움도 잠시! 가입한 적 없는데 log in을 하라고 대뜸 나옵니다. 그럼
nifi폴더/logs/nifi-app.log
을 메모장으로 실행시켜줍니다.
거기에 ctrl + f를 누르고 USERNAME을 찾아주면
이렇게 Usename과 password가 나타납니다. 이걸 User, Password에 입력해주면...!!!!!
두둥탁-!!
룰루♪ 드디어 NiFi 접속 완료 되었습니다!
ㅋㅋㅋㅋ 뭔지 모르지만 요래조래 끌어서 설치하고 연결해주고 해봅니다~
우선 오늘은 NiFi 설치까지 완료!
내일부터 진짜 시작입니다! 가보자고~:)
참고